The surname Aissous has a long and interesting history that spans several countries and cultures. It is believed to have originated in North Africa, particularly in Algeria and Morocco. The name is most commonly found in these countries, but it has also spread to other parts of the world. Let's explore the origins and significance of the Aissous surname in more detail.
The Aissous surname is of Berber origin, and it is believed to have originated from the Amazigh language. The name "Aissous" is thought to be derived from the Amazigh word "asis," which means lion. This suggests that the Aissous surname may have originally been a title or nickname given to someone who was brave or courageous, much like a lion.
Records indicate that the Aissous surname has been in use for many centuries, with some sources tracing its origins back to ancient Berber tribes. Over time, the surname spread across North Africa and became associated with various families and clans.
The Aissous surname has not only remained prominent in North Africa, but it has also spread to other parts of the world. According to data, the Aissous surname is most prevalent in Algeria, with an incidence rate of 478. It is also found in Morocco, Belgium, France, and the United States, albeit in smaller numbers.
